**New starter checklist — evacuation-chair store (night shift)**

During your first night at Corvain Tower, locate the evacuation-chair store beside the stairwell on level 4. Open the cabinet, confirm both chairs are present, the straps are intact, and the inspection tag is current. Record your check in the night log. The cabinet keypad accepts the code below.

door code, tajof-kageg: bdg-QVDCE-3

Release step 6: enable log sampling for the Chattervane ingest service. Plugin authors should set the sample rate in their manifest; unsampled plugins get throttled at the gateway. Once sampling config is in place, the plugin release must be signed or Chattervane will refuse to load it. Sign your release bundle with the key below.

deploy key for kagup-bawig: bky9_ZMq28eTw9

To: Heads of Department

As flagged last quarter, the Dunmore Street office will close at the end of September. The site serves nine staff, all of whom have accepted relocation to the Caldwick hub or remote arrangements. Facilities will manage equipment transfer during the final fortnight; IT decommissioning follows in October. Annualised savings are estimated at a mid-six-figure sum. Please align your team plans accordingly. The wider context for this decision is set out in the confidential note below.

confidential, bawip-fahap: Gross margin on Ulaael came in at 5 percent against a plan of 10 percent. Only 5 of the 100 pilot accounts renewed Ulaael, so a churn review is set for July 1.

Subject: Crash pipeline update — welcome aboard

Hi,

Quick orientation: crash reports from the Lanternbird mobile app land in the intake queue, get symbolicated, then dedup runs before anything hits the dashboard. If symbols are missing, the report parks in a holding bucket for 48 hours — don't panic if counts lag. Your first task is reviewing the dedup rules doc. Every pipeline run is tagged with the token shown below.

build token for tawif-bahip: htk31_68bba16e1afabfef4ecc69408c06f16